Age-related sensorineural hearing loss (i.e., presbycusis) is the most common type in adults. WebUntreated hearing loss increases the risk for dementia (Livingston et al., 2024). Adults with hearing loss have a faster rate of cognitive decline that adults with normal hearing (Lin et al., 2013). Hearing loss demands extra cognitive (thinking-related) resources, which limits the cognitive resources that are available for memory and thinking. fordham university academic calendar 2018

WebJan 31, 2024 · One theory is that hearing loss leads to a decreased input to the brain, so there is less processing that occurs, which contributes to cognitive decline (a “bottom-up” … WebA person with normal hearing does not usually experience this type of fatigue. The auditory system functions as it should and the brain processes the information easily. When hearing loss is present, the brain has to compensate for the loss and work harder than before to process the same information, causing stress on the brain and finally fatigue.

WebTreatments. Several options are available for hearing loss, ranging from medical treatment to listening devices, such as hearing aids. Treatment depends of the cause and severity of hearing loss. For age-related hearing loss, there is no cure, but hearing aids and other listening devices help treat the problem and improve quality of life.

WebLoud Noise Can Cause Hearing Loss Quickly or Over Time. Hearing loss can result from a single loud sound (like firecrackers) near your ear. Or, more often, hearing loss can result over time from damage caused by repeated exposures to loud sounds.
